Contact tracing has been a core part of disease control in recent decades. It has helped halt outbreaks of diseases such as SARS and Ebola. It works by tracking down people who have recently been infected with an infectious disease and notifying them of their contact with that disease. Public health departments work with the patients to recall any of their contacts who may have been exposed to it.
